In the interim, I would recommend downloading the project file from the “weight testing” video, and then explore the controller hierarchy.
The hands and feet should be fairly self apparent, as it is simply placing nulls under the controllers.
The thing that is less apparent is the pelvis, spine, and head.
For these you need to create a PSR constraint on the Pelvis, Spine, and Neck joints.
In the tags, the Pelvis.CON should be linked to the Pelvis joint, the Spine.CON should be linked to the Spine joint, and the Neck.CON gets linked to the Neck joint
